Determination of the extracellular and cell-associated hydrolase profiles of Pseudomonas fluorescens sp. using the Analytab API ZYM system.

Abstract

The extracellular and cell-associated hydrolase profiles of a number of Pseudomonas fluorescens strains were examined with the Analytab API ZYM system. Esterase/lipase was the only strong extracellular enzyme activity detected (mean 3.33): weak esterase, lipase, and leucine aminopeptidase activities were found with some strains (mean activities of 1.08, 1.53, and 1.40, respectively). Very strong leucine aminopeptidase activity (4.5) was associated with the cells. Cell-associated trypsin, esterase/lipase, acid phosphatase, and phosphoamidase were also found. Neither extracellular nor cell-associated hydrolase profiles changed significantly when cells were grown in skim milk or mineral salts medium at either 5 or 20 degrees C. Similarly, added calcium did not seem required for synthesis of any of the enzymes. The extracellular enzyme profiles differed considerably from those of the cell-associated enzymes for all strains tested. An extracellular proteinase-deficient mutant of strain 32A (RM14) failed to produce significant quantities of extracellular esterase/lipase activity. Production of cell-associated enzymes was unaffected by the mutation. These results suggest that the Analytab API ZYM system may be useful in identifying psychrotrophs isolated from milk.

摘要

利用Analytab API ZYM系统检测了多种荧光假单胞菌菌株的胞外和细胞相关水解酶谱。酯酶/脂肪酶是唯一检测到的强胞外酶活性(平均为3.33):在一些菌株中发现了弱酯酶、脂肪酶和亮氨酸氨肽酶活性(平均活性分别为1.08、1.53和1.40)。非常强的亮氨酸氨肽酶活性(4.5)与细胞相关。还发现了与细胞相关的胰蛋白酶、酯酶/脂肪酶、酸性磷酸酶和磷酸酰胺酶。当细胞在脱脂牛奶或矿物盐培养基中于5℃或20℃培养时,胞外和细胞相关水解酶谱均未发生显著变化。同样,似乎合成任何一种酶都不需要添加钙。对于所有测试菌株,胞外酶谱与细胞相关酶谱有很大差异。菌株32A(RM14)的胞外蛋白酶缺陷突变体未能产生大量胞外酯酶/脂肪酶活性。该突变不影响细胞相关酶的产生。这些结果表明,Analytab API ZYM系统可能有助于鉴定从牛奶中分离出的嗜冷菌。
